14/10/21 Life Drawing Session
Chose a 6B for this session which immediately made a huge difference to my drawing. I have also discovered that using this sketchbook is not ideal for these sessions as the size is too small and I’m going to run out of pages!
This week’s focus was on drawing the verb instead of the noun – capturing the action rather than the figure. This is definitely new for me and I think my drawings show that I still want to draw more precisely, however, I feel I have already massively improved from last week.
These were the first 30 second drawings of the session – my mind was so blank I had no idea how to even start trying to capture the movement! The format of these sessions is so interesting to me as it really helps me to get into the flow of drawing and understanding how to get things on the page.
Some of my final drawings. I attempted to create more drawings using lines of action but felt like the bean method was working much better for me. Hopefully with more practice I can combine the two and get some more interesting drawings on the page.
Life Drawing 7/10/21
I have been drawing since I was in school and have produced many observational drawings but I have never attended life drawing classes before. This format is very new and unusual to me, I was especially uncomfortable with 30 second poses as I have always spent a lot of time perfecting my drawings.
This week’s main teaching was about ‘the bean method’ of life drawing. I found this structure useful but also found myself getting confused when having to work out the angles in such a short time. I was also clearly drawing way too small on these pages.
These are the more successful drawings from the session. Again I found it difficult to leave the drawings like this when I wasn’t happy with them, but I also think this is the best kind of activity I can do to break out of my perfectionist mindset. I am very much trusting the process with this class and can’t wait to see how my work changes as I understand more about life drawing.
